Address 0 PPC

PWRYLVTkP7wAa3RRRtor43d9KGrTfQJ81b

Confirmed

Total Received68.293836 PPC
Total Sent68.293836 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PWRYLVTkP7wAa3RRRtor43d9KGrTfQJ81b68.293836 PPC
Fee: 0.01 PPC
585831 Confirmations68.283836 PPC
PWRYLVTkP7wAa3RRRtor43d9KGrTfQJ81b68.293836 PPC
PEmethWzxtAht6WUoMwsCAeaJvgdxUJyk710 PPC
Fee: 0.01 PPC
587373 Confirmations78.293836 PPC